Why Retail Storytelling Matters More Than Ever!

Posted on August 30, 2025March 6, 2026 by Nick Lavecchia
linkedinemailwhatsapp

In today’s fast-paced retail world, shoppers aren’t just buying products, they’re buying experiences, values, and stories. With endless options available at their fingertips, consumers are increasingly drawn to brands that make them feel something. That’s where retail storytelling comes in.

It Creates Emotional Connection

Stories spark emotion. A well-told brand story can transform a simple purchase into a personal experience. When customers relate to your story, whether it’s about craftsmanship, sustainability, or community, they form a deeper emotional bond with your brand. And emotion drives loyalty far more than discounts ever could.

It Differentiates Your Brand

In a crowded marketplace, standing out is everything. Storytelling gives your brand a voice and personality that can’t be copied. It shifts the focus from what you sell to why you sell it, helping you attract the right audience who believes in your mission.

It Turns Stores into Stages

Retail storytelling transforms your physical or digital space into a living, breathing experience. Through design, visuals, and customer interactions, you can bring your brand story to life. Think of every display, scent, and sound as a chapter in your story that customers can step into.

It Builds Community and Trust

When you share authentic stories, especially those that highlight real people, real challenges, and real impact, you invite customers to become part of your journey. Storytelling builds trust by showing transparency and purpose beyond profit.

In the end, retail storytelling isn’t just a marketing tactic, it’s the heartbeat of meaningful customer relationships. Brands that master it don’t just sell more; they inspire loyalty, advocacy, and a sense of belonging.
